Job DetailsJob Location Brady Hotel - New Florence, MO Description The Night Auditor is responsible for reconciling all revenue and expense transactions which occurred during the day at the hotel; reviewing, organizing, and compiling management reports on a timely basis and ensuring the accuracy of guest billings. He/she is also responsible for effectively communicating concerns and/or related issues to all levels of management and performing guest service agent duties as required, including check-in, check-out, switchboard operation, and reservations.
